How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Urbana?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Urbana Studio Apartments | $1,810 | $1,199 | $2,185 |
Urbana 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,005 | $741 | $3,431 |
Urbana 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,401 | $1,418 | $4,482 |
Urbana 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,762 | $1,659 | $4,509 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Urbana
How much are Studio apartments in Urbana?
There are currently 5 Studio Apartments in Urbana with rent ranges from $1,199 to $2,185 with an average price of $1,810.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Urbana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Urbana ranges from $741 to $3,431 with an average monthly rent of $2,005.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Urbana c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Urbana range from $1,418 to $4,482.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,401.
How expensive are Urbana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Urbana on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,659 to $4,509 - averaging $2,762 for the location.
